STARFISH FAMILY SERVICES INC, founded in 1979, is a mid-sized nonprofit in the Human Services sector that reported $47.1M in total revenue in fiscal year 2023.

Mission

STRENGTHENING FAMILIES TO CREATE BRIGHTER FUTURES FOR CHILDREN.

Program Service Accomplishments

Program 1
Expenses: $31,150,259 Revenue: $467,518

EARLY CHILDHOOD SERVICES - PROGRAMS TO SUPPORT HEALTHY EARLY CHILDHOOD DEVELOPMENT THROUGH INFANT/TODDLER SERVICES AND PRESCHOOL CENTERS, AS WELL AS PROGRAMS TO SUPPORT PARENTS IN ACHIEVING THEIR OWN FAMILY GOALS. HEAD START, EARLY HEAD START AND STATE-FUNDED GREAT START READINESS PROGRAM FORM THE CORE OF STARFISH FAMILY SERVICES EARLY CHILDHOOD SERVICES, OFFERING FREE PRESCHOOL AND OTHER SUPPORTS TO CHILDREN AGED 0-5.

Program 2
Expenses: $13,045,479 Revenue: $260,396

STARFISH BEHAVIORAL HEALTH SERVICES - RESOURCES TO ASSIST INDIVIDUALS AND FAMILIES THROUGH BEHAVIORAL HEALTH SERVICES INCLUDING OUTPATIENT THERAPY, HOME BASED THERAPY, CASE MANAGEMENT, WRAPAROUND SERVICE, EARLY CHILDHOOD MENTAL HEALTH HOME VISITING, GROUP SERVICES FOR PARENTS AND PREGNANT AND PARENTING TEENS, AND SERVICES FOR DEVELOPMENTALLY DISABLED CHILDREN. OTHER AREAS OF SPECIALTY INCLUDE SCHOOL BASED SERVICES, TRAUMA-INFORMED CARE, AND INTEGRATED HEALTH CARE INITIATIVES. WE HAVE OUTPATIENT LOCATIONS IN LIVONIA, INKSTER, WESTLAND,AND DEARBORN AS WELL AS AT THE HOMES OF CHILDREN ACROSS DETROIT AND OUT-WAYNE COUNTY.

Program 3
Expenses: $38,942

STARFISH FAMILY SUPPORT SERVICES - RESOURCES TO SUPPORT FAMILIES RELATED TO REMOVING BARRIERS TO OBTAINING AND/OR MAINTAINING EMPLOYMENT AS WELL AS PROVIDING SUMMER LEARNING KITS FOR FAMILIES.
